dial_100 Posted September 1, 2022 Share Posted September 1, 2022 I am really a big fan of this facility. I apply few days (2-4) before I visit India. They approve within 48 hours. I take a print out and show at the airport. There is a separate line for eVisa which is much shorter than the other immigration line. Provide biometric details on arrival and you walk in. Back in the days, it would cost $60 but now it cost merely $25 for the entire 1 month Visa. I got my US passport and then Indian Visa in literally 72 hours total. Thoughts?
